Output 1066159cfb0f3d4dc0bc705421589df4ec19a202a3ede21b3b01fa6017db7476:1

value
492975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 424efd534e26316b8b1909f8302b0b26e210095e OP_EQUALVERIFY OP_CHECKSIG
address
173cDxAafQ3RoDRqgaguZkdEKwr4DNLtfT
transaction
1066159cfb0f3d4dc0bc705421589df4ec19a202a3ede21b3b01fa6017db7476
spent
true